Comprehending Your Grass's Watering Requirements
How do you determine your grass's watering demands? Begin by observing your grass's shade and appearance. If it looks boring or starts to wilt, it's time to water. You need to additionally think about the kind of lawn you have; some ranges require more dampness than others. Checking rains is essential, too. If it hasn't drizzled much in the recently, your yard most likely requirements additional watering.

Climate Considerations
Recognizing your environment is necessary for selecting the appropriate sprinkler system. Various environments require various methods. If you reside in a completely dry location, take into consideration a drip watering system that supplies water directly to plant roots, minimizing dissipation. In contrast, if you're in a damp region, a lawn sprinkler with flexible spray patterns can assist manage water distribution effectively.
Regions with hefty rainfall could profit from a system that permits for easy changes, avoiding overwatering. By customizing your system to your climate, you'll guarantee peak performance and much healthier plants, saving both water and cash in the long run.
Planning Your Sprinkler System Layout
Exactly how do you assure every edge of your backyard gets the best amount of water? Start by evaluating your landscape's distinct functions, including flower beds, trees, and grass locations. Procedure the dimensions of your yard and keep in mind any kind of challenges like pathways or fencings. This'll assist you visualize how to successfully disperse your sprinkler system.
Following, think about the kinds of lawn sprinklers you'll make use of. Dealt with, revolving, or drip systems each offer different needs. Separate your yard right into areas based on sun exposure and plant requirements. Team similar plants with each other for effective watering.
Lastly, illustration a design that includes the location and coverage location of each lawn sprinkler head. Make certain there's sufficient overlap in between zones to stay clear of dry places. By planning meticulously, you'll assure your lawn sprinkler provides regular insurance coverage and keeps your yard growing.

Website Evaluation Fundamentals
Before you submerse on your own in installing your lawn sprinkler system, conducting a complete website evaluation is vital. Beginning by examining your landscape's dimension and shape, noting any type of slopes or unequal areas that might impact water circulation. Recognize existing attributes like trees, flower beds, and pathways that could obstruct lawn sprinkler protection. Inspect your soil type, as this influences drain and sprinkling demands. Don't fail to remember to measure the range to water sources and think about regional water policies. Observe sunshine patterns throughout the day to determine which areas require more or less watering. By taking these actions, you'll set a strong structure for your lawn sprinkler, guaranteeing it runs effectively and efficiently customized to your specific landscaping demands.

Common Installation Mistakes to Prevent
When installing your lawn sprinkler, neglecting crucial details can bring about pricey mistakes that affect its performance. One typical mistake is inappropriate spacing in between lawn sprinkler heads. If they're as well far apart, some locations might dry, while overlapping insurance coverage can cause water waste.
Another mistake is neglecting to represent your dirt type. Different soils absorb water at varying prices, so readjust your system accordingly. Additionally, failing to inspect for underground energies before digging can create serious damage and safety and security threats.

Seasonal Maintenance Tips for Your Sprinkler System
To maintain your automatic sprinkler running effectively throughout the year, it's important to carry out seasonal upkeep. In the spring, check your system for any kind of damages brought on by winter climate. Examine for broken heads, leakages, and validate your timer is working correctly. Adjust your sprinkler heads to stay clear of watering sidewalks or driveways.
During the summer season, monitor your system's performance. Confirm the protection suffices, and make changes as needed. It's likewise a good concept to clean the nozzles and filters to avoid blockages.
As autumn techniques, prepare your system for wintertime. Drain pipes the pipelines to stop freezing and take into consideration making use of an air compressor for complete drainage. Finally, in winter season, put in the time to review your system's format and make notes for any enhancements you wish to carry out in the spring. Regular seasonal maintenance will certainly prolong the life of your lawn sprinkler and enhance its performance.

Frequently Asked Inquiries
Exactly how Typically Should I Check My Lawn Sprinkler for Leaks?
You should inspect your lawn sprinkler for leaks a minimum of as soon as a month. Routine evaluations assist you spot concerns early, making certain efficient operation and protecting against water waste, saving you money on your water bill gradually.
Can I Install a Lawn Sprinkler Myself, or Should I Hire a Specialist?
You can set up a lawn sprinkler yourself if you're comfortable with DIY projects, yet employing an expert assurances correct setup and efficiency. Weigh your skills and time against the advantages of professional installment before determining.
What Winterization Steps Should I Take for My Sprinkler System?
To winterize your lawn sprinkler system, you'll need to drain the pipes, burn out the lines with pressed air, and insulate revealed elements. This prevents freezing damage and warranties your system's ready for spring.
